Morning – 9:30 AM to 12:00 PM (with Nick) – ages 5-8
Tower Challenge!
Theme: Building and Describing
Project: Work in teams to build the tallest, most creative tower in Minecraft and describe it to the class.
Related Class: English Through Minecraft
What You’ll Learn:
- Expand Your English Vocabulary Through Minecraft: Students will learn and use descriptive adjectives (e.g., taller, smaller, stronger, faster) while designing and discussing their team’s tower.
- Develop Teamwork and Communication Skills: Through collaborative building, students will practice working together, taking turns, and giving clear instructions in English.
- Build Speaking and Presentation Confidence: After completing their towers, teams will present their creations to the class, describing their design choices and using adjectives to compare different towers.
Afternoon – 12:30pm to 3:00pm (with Nick) – ages 9-12
Minecraft Zoo!
Theme: Animals and Habitats
Project: Work to create a zoo or safari area in Minecraft and present the animals and their habitats in English.
Related Class: English Through Minecraft
What You’ll Learn:
- Expand Your English Vocabulary Through Minecraft: Students will learn and use animal-related words (e.g., lion, dolphin, parrot) and action verbs (e.g., jump, run, fly, swim) while exploring Minecraft’s wildlife.
- Develop Descriptive and Collaborative Skills: Students will research a specific animal and design a realistic habitat, using English to discuss and describe their choices (e.g., “This is a jungle habitat for the panda because pandas eat bamboo.”).
- Build Speaking and Presentation Confidence: After completing their zoo or safari exhibits, students will present their animals and habitats to the class, practicing clear pronunciation, sentence structure, and descriptive language to explain their creations.
